* [Hardware] Проблема с сетевой картой ?!
@ 2010-08-28 12:47 Alexey R. Prokopov
2010-08-28 13:56 ` Andriy Dobrovol`s`kii
2010-08-28 14:03 ` Michael Shigorin
0 siblings, 2 replies; 5+ messages in thread
From: Alexey R. Prokopov @ 2010-08-28 12:47 UTC (permalink / raw)
To: hardware
На днях появилась такая проблема (при прокачивании больших объемов инфы
по самбе)
PS
Коннект естественно пропадает, перезапуск сети не помогает. Только ребут.
Branch 5.1 ( kernel 2.6.32-std-pae-alt16 )
Вот лог.
2 сетевушки на сеть Intel модули e1000 и одна в инет Dlink модуль sky2
Aug 27 21:13:14 cepbep kernel: [756506.174368] sky2 0000:01:00.0: error
interrupt status=0xc0000000
Aug 27 21:13:14 cepbep kernel: [756506.174373] sky2 0000:01:00.0: PCI
hardware error (0x2010)
Aug 27 21:13:21 cepbep kernel: [756512.964014] ------------[ cut here
]------------
Aug 27 21:13:21 cepbep kernel: [756512.964022] WARNING: at
net/sched/sch_generic.c:261 dev_watchdog+0x237/0x250()
Aug 27 21:13:21 cepbep kernel: [756512.964024] Hardware name: S3210SH
Aug 27 21:13:21 cepbep kernel: [756512.964026] NETDEV WATCHDOG: eth0
(sky2): transmit queue 0 timed out
Aug 27 21:13:21 cepbep kernel: [756512.964028] Modules linked in:
ppp_deflate zlib_deflate bsd_comp af_packet ppp_async crc_ccitt
ppp_generic slhc tun ipt_REDIRECT bridge stp ipt_LOG xt_state
xt_multiport xt_limit ipt_MASQUERADE iptable_nat nf_nat
nf_conntrack_ipv4 nf_conntrack nf_defrag_ipv4 xt_TCPMSS xt_tcpudp
iptable_mangle iptable_filter ip_tables x_tables reiserfs dm_mod lnbp21
tda826x tda10086 budget budget_core saa7146 ttpci_eeprom i2c_i801
dvb_core i3200_edac edac_core i2c_core ehci_hcd rtc_cmos sg uhci_hcd
rtc_core sr_mod usbcore e1000 e1000e pcspkr floppy psmouse nls_base
cdrom serio_raw rtc_lib sky2 evdev processor button thermal ext3 jbd
mbcache ahci libata sd_mod crc_t10dif scsi_mod
Aug 27 21:13:21 cepbep kernel: [756512.964079] Pid: 0, comm: swapper Not
tainted 2.6.32-std-pae-alt16 #1
Aug 27 21:13:21 cepbep kernel: [756512.964081] Call Trace:
Aug 27 21:13:21 cepbep kernel: [756512.964084] [<c129ee27>] ?
dev_watchdog+0x237/0x250
Aug 27 21:13:21 cepbep kernel: [756512.964087] [<c129ee27>] ?
dev_watchdog+0x237/0x250
Aug 27 21:13:21 cepbep kernel: [756512.964091] [<c1044d0c>]
warn_slowpath_common+0x6c/0xc0
Aug 27 21:13:21 cepbep kernel: [756512.964093] [<c129ee27>] ?
dev_watchdog+0x237/0x250
Aug 27 21:13:21 cepbep kernel: [756512.964096] [<c1044da6>]
warn_slowpath_fmt+0x26/0x30
Aug 27 21:13:21 cepbep kernel: [756512.964098] [<c129ee27>]
dev_watchdog+0x237/0x250
Aug 27 21:13:21 cepbep kernel: [756512.964102] [<c105c28f>] ?
insert_work+0x7f/0x90
Aug 27 21:13:21 cepbep kernel: [756512.964105] [<c105c801>] ?
__queue_work+0x31/0x40
Aug 27 21:13:21 cepbep kernel: [756512.964107] [<c1054093>]
run_timer_softirq+0x133/0x280
Aug 27 21:13:21 cepbep kernel: [756512.964111] [<c106e903>] ?
tick_dev_program_event+0x33/0xc0
Aug 27 21:13:21 cepbep kernel: [756512.964113] [<c129ebf0>] ?
dev_watchdog+0x0/0x250
Aug 27 21:13:21 cepbep kernel: [756512.964116] [<c104b712>]
__do_softirq+0xc2/0x190
Aug 27 21:13:21 cepbep kernel: [756512.964118] [<c1069cf9>] ?
ktime_get+0x69/0x100
Aug 27 21:13:21 cepbep kernel: [756512.964121] [<c104b81d>]
do_softirq+0x3d/0x40
Aug 27 21:13:21 cepbep kernel: [756512.964123] [<c104b975>]
irq_exit+0x65/0x90
Aug 27 21:13:21 cepbep kernel: [756512.964126] [<c10190f7>]
smp_apic_timer_interrupt+0x57/0x90
Aug 27 21:13:21 cepbep kernel: [756512.964129] [<c1003a9a>]
apic_timer_interrupt+0x2a/0x30
Aug 27 21:13:21 cepbep kernel: [756512.964132] [<c100a4de>] ?
mwait_idle+0x6e/0xa0
Aug 27 21:13:21 cepbep kernel: [756512.964134] [<c1002062>]
cpu_idle+0x52/0x90
Aug 27 21:13:21 cepbep kernel: [756512.964137] [<c1319fd4>]
start_secondary+0x168/0x1d4
Aug 27 21:13:21 cepbep kernel: [756512.964139] ---[ end trace
e87be64e7a76ba6a ]---
Aug 27 21:13:21 cepbep kernel: [756512.964141] sky2 eth0: tx timeout
Aug 27 21:13:21 cepbep kernel: [756512.964256] sky2 eth0: disabling
interface
Aug 27 21:13:21 cepbep kernel: [756512.966283] sky2 eth0: enabling interface
Aug 27 21:13:21 cepbep kernel: [756512.984332] lan: port 1(eth0)
entering disabled state
Aug 27 21:13:24 cepbep kernel: [756516.063802] sky2 eth0: Link is up at
1000 Mbps, full duplex, flow control both
Aug 27 21:13:24 cepbep kernel: [756516.063944] lan: port 1(eth0)
entering listening state
Aug 27 21:13:34 cepbep kernel: [756525.964012] sky2 eth0: tx timeout
Aug 27 21:13:34 cepbep kernel: [756525.964025] sky2 eth0: disabling
interface
Aug 27 21:13:34 cepbep kernel: [756525.966108] sky2 eth0: enabling interface
Aug 27 21:13:34 cepbep kernel: [756525.997634] lan: port 1(eth0)
entering disabled state
Aug 27 21:13:37 cepbep kernel: [756529.087995] sky2 eth0: Link is up at
1000 Mbps, full duplex, flow control both
Aug 27 21:13:37 cepbep kernel: [756529.088133] lan: port 1(eth0)
entering listening state
^ permalink raw reply [flat|nested] 5+ messages in thread
* Re: [Hardware] Проблема с сетевой картой ?!
2010-08-28 12:47 [Hardware] Проблема с сетевой картой ?! Alexey R. Prokopov
@ 2010-08-28 13:56 ` Andriy Dobrovol`s`kii
2010-08-28 14:03 ` Michael Shigorin
1 sibling, 0 replies; 5+ messages in thread
From: Andriy Dobrovol`s`kii @ 2010-08-28 13:56 UTC (permalink / raw)
To: hardware, across4mail
2010/8/28 Alexey R. Prokopov <across4mail@gmail.com>:
> На днях появилась такая проблема (при прокачивании больших объемов инфы по
> самбе)
> PS
> Коннект естественно пропадает, перезапуск сети не помогает. Только ребут.
> Branch 5.1 ( kernel 2.6.32-std-pae-alt16 )
>
С этим ядром я не пробовал. А с обычным у мея в 5.1 sky2 работает
пока. В 4.1 модуль был просто нерабочий для моей карты. Полную
информацию о карте покажите...
--
Regards,
Andrii Dobrovol`s`kyj
^ permalink raw reply [flat|nested] 5+ messages in thread
* Re: [Hardware] Проблема с сетевой картой ?!
2010-08-28 12:47 [Hardware] Проблема с сетевой картой ?! Alexey R. Prokopov
2010-08-28 13:56 ` Andriy Dobrovol`s`kii
@ 2010-08-28 14:03 ` Michael Shigorin
2010-08-28 17:25 ` Sergey Vlasov
1 sibling, 1 reply; 5+ messages in thread
From: Michael Shigorin @ 2010-08-28 14:03 UTC (permalink / raw)
To: hardware
On Sat, Aug 28, 2010 at 09:47:05PM +0900, Alexey R. Prokopov wrote:
> Коннект естественно пропадает, перезапуск сети не помогает.
> Только ребут. Branch 5.1 ( kernel 2.6.32-std-pae-alt16 )
Может быть и так, что эта карточка криво работает с большим
объёмом памяти... особенно если интеловская платформа.
Если есть возможность -- я бы загрузился с std-def, и если
будет вылазить точно так же -- искал возможность сменить карту.
--
---- WBR, Michael Shigorin <mike@altlinux.ru>
------ Linux.Kiev http://www.linux.kiev.ua/
^ permalink raw reply [flat|nested] 5+ messages in thread
* Re: [Hardware] Проблема с сетевой картой ?!
2010-08-28 14:03 ` Michael Shigorin
@ 2010-08-28 17:25 ` Sergey Vlasov
2010-08-29 2:31 ` Michael Shigorin
0 siblings, 1 reply; 5+ messages in thread
From: Sergey Vlasov @ 2010-08-28 17:25 UTC (permalink / raw)
To: hardware
[-- Attachment #1: Type: text/plain, Size: 1562 bytes --]
On Sat, Aug 28, 2010 at 05:03:20PM +0300, Michael Shigorin wrote:
> On Sat, Aug 28, 2010 at 09:47:05PM +0900, Alexey R. Prokopov wrote:
> > Коннект естественно пропадает, перезапуск сети не помогает.
> > Только ребут. Branch 5.1 ( kernel 2.6.32-std-pae-alt16 )
>
> Может быть и так, что эта карточка криво работает с большим
> объёмом памяти... особенно если интеловская платформа.
Вполне вероятно - вот похожие ошибки:
http://bugs.debian.org/cgi-bin/bugreport.cgi?bug=457967
https://bugzilla.kernel.org/show_bug.cgi?id=9648
(там как раз написано, что не работало на ядрах x86_64 и i386+PAE, но
при этом нормально работало на i386 без PAE).
К сожалению, докопаться до причин этого явления так и не удалось,
поскольку проблема была решена путём смены карты на другую с другим
драйвером. Причём, поскольку RTL8139 не умеет обращаться к адресам
выше 4GB (флаг NETIF_F_HIGHDMA там выставлен из-за того, что все
данные на самом деле копируются программно), по этим данным нельзя
даже предположить, вызвана ли эта ошибка проблемой в самой карте или в
чипсете материнской платы (который может, например, неверно
обрабатывать PCI DAC).
> Если есть возможность -- я бы загрузился с std-def, и если
> будет вылазить точно так же -- искал возможность сменить карту.
Как раз на std-def может и перестать вылезать из-за неиспользования
этим ядром памяти выше 4GB.
Можно ещё попробовать оставить ядро std-pae, но загрузиться с
параметром pci=nodac (это запретит PCI DMA по адресам выше 4GB - к
сожалению, для всех устройств сразу).
[-- Attachment #2: Digital signature --]
[-- Type: application/pgp-signature, Size: 198 bytes --]
^ permalink raw reply [flat|nested] 5+ messages in thread
* Re: [Hardware] Проблема с сетевой картой ?!
2010-08-28 17:25 ` Sergey Vlasov
@ 2010-08-29 2:31 ` Michael Shigorin
0 siblings, 0 replies; 5+ messages in thread
From: Michael Shigorin @ 2010-08-29 2:31 UTC (permalink / raw)
To: hardware
On Sat, Aug 28, 2010 at 09:25:56PM +0400, Sergey Vlasov wrote:
> > Если есть возможность -- я бы загрузился с std-def, и если
> > будет вылазить точно так же -- искал возможность сменить карту.
> Как раз на std-def может и перестать вылезать из-за неиспользования
> этим ядром памяти выше 4GB.
Кривовато выразился -- это если цель работать, а помочь
с отладкой драйвера на какой-нить другой машинке с >4Gb.
Бишь "или sky2, или вся память".
--
---- WBR, Michael Shigorin <mike@altlinux.ru>
------ Linux.Kiev http://www.linux.kiev.ua/
^ permalink raw reply [flat|nested] 5+ messages in thread
end of thread, other threads:[~2010-08-29 2:31 UTC | newest]
Thread overview: 5+ messages (download: mbox.gz / follow: Atom feed)
-- links below jump to the message on this page --
2010-08-28 12:47 [Hardware] Проблема с сетевой картой ?! Alexey R. Prokopov
2010-08-28 13:56 ` Andriy Dobrovol`s`kii
2010-08-28 14:03 ` Michael Shigorin
2010-08-28 17:25 ` Sergey Vlasov
2010-08-29 2:31 ` Michael Shigorin
ALT Linux hardware support
This inbox may be cloned and mirrored by anyone:
git clone --mirror http://lore.altlinux.org/hardware/0 hardware/git/0.git
# If you have public-inbox 1.1+ installed, you may
# initialize and index your mirror using the following commands:
public-inbox-init -V2 hardware hardware/ http://lore.altlinux.org/hardware \
hardware@altlinux.ru hardware@lists.altlinux.org hardware@lists.altlinux.ru hardware@lists.altlinux.com hardware@altlinux.org
public-inbox-index hardware
Example config snippet for mirrors.
Newsgroup available over NNTP:
nntp://lore.altlinux.org/org.altlinux.lists.hardware
AGPL code for this site: git clone https://public-inbox.org/public-inbox.git